You can make a backup manually of your manual saves.
Each save has a number (you can see the level, life, number and game patch number on the save/load screen) find the save you want to backup, note down the number.
Go to the cdpr folder (it's the one up from cyberpunk 2077) and make a folder there to copy the save number folder into.
(The game sees ALL files that are saves, if they are in the Cyberpunk 2077 folder lol, but that means you can accidentally delete them too)
Or, you could copy the saves to another drive, or different folder
It's kinda complicated, bit of a fart around, but it's a good way to backup.
I have multiple named folders in the cdpr folder there. Each one is a character I have made and play. Every char has a V first name (Valerie, Vincent, Vikki ect.) And a lifepath second name (Vincent Nomad or Violet Corpo)
Each one has a starter save (getting out of the car with Jackie, to rescue Sandra Dorset) and another in V's apartment after the heist. This lets me copy ether of those back into the main folder if I want to replay that character.
When I fancy punching things to death, I copy over the last save from Vinnie Ginger (my angry ginger boi streetkid lol) but when I'm done with that, I copy the NEW last save back over so I don't loose progress.
I always delete all autosaves every playsesion, and usually manually save in V's apartment before I go to bed irl.
There are two handy mods for saves.
'filter saves via lifepath and type'
https://www.nexusmods.com/cyberpunk2077/mods/3400
Cycle thru savetype with the Q button (manual, quick, auto, endgame and point of no return)
Cycle thru lifepath type with E (Corpo, Nomad or Streetkid)
And
'Named Saves'
https://www.nexusmods.com/cyberpunk2077/mods/4521
Allows you to name your manual saves, in the bar above the (save game) button.
I use both now. Started with just the filter, since I had one of each lifepath fem V to begin with.
Then wanted a Mox Streetkid, but didn't want to mix up my main V lol.
So now I use the manual save, name each save by character (so... Vikki Mox after Dex, for example)
